Doctors in Minnesota decry fear and chaos amid Trump administration’s immigration crackdown

Doctors say immigrant patients are missing key medical appointments, afraid to come to medical clinics amid the Trump administration’s sweeping Minnesota immigration crackdown. They say that has resulted in everything from a diabetic scared to pick up insulin to a patient with a treatable wound that festered and required a trip to the intensive care unit. There are also the hospital staffers – from Latin America, Somalia, Myanmar and elsewhere – too frightened to come to work. At a state Capitol news conference in St. Paul on Tuesday, doctor after doctor told of patients suffering amid the clampdown. Dr. Roli Dwivedi, immediate past president of the Minnesota Academy of Family Physicians, says: “Our places of healing are under siege.”
